网易首页
1. 第一周引言
2年前 1669观看
计算机系统基础(三) 异常、中断和输入/输出
南京大学
大学课程 / 计算机 / 硬软件系统
本课程主要介绍可执行文件中的代码在执行过程中,如果发生了内部异常事件或外部中断请求,CPU如何进行异常/中断响应,以调出操作系统内核中的异常处理程序或中断服务程序执行,以及用户程序如何通过陷阱指令调出操作系统提供的系统调用服务例程来实现输入/输出操作。主要包括以下几个问题:什么是进程的逻辑控制流?为何会形成进程的异常控制流?进程上下文切换如何形成异常控制流?异常和中断如何形成异常控制流?IA-32/Linux如何进行异常/中断处理?如何通过系统调用实现程序中的I/O操作?外部设备如何与主机互连?基本的输入/输出方式有哪几种?内核空间I/O软件如何控制I/O硬件?
共67集
7万人观看
1
第一周引言
01:30
2
第1讲 异常控制流的概念 - 1
07:22
3
第1讲 异常控制流的概念 - 3
07:24
4
第2讲 程序和进程
09:09
5
第3讲 进程的逻辑控制流 - 1
06:06
6
第3讲 进程的逻辑控制流 - 3
06:10
7
第4讲 进程的上下文切换
09:36
8
第5讲 进程的存储器映射 - 1
07:02
9
第5讲 进程的存储器映射 - 3
07:07
10
第6讲 共享对象和私有的写时拷贝对象 - 1
10:37
11
第6讲 共享对象和私有的写时拷贝对象 - 3
10:36
12
第7讲 用户态和内核态
03:11
13
第8讲 程序的加载和运行
09:25
14
第二周引言
01:04
15
第1讲 异常和中断的基本概念 - 1
07:58
16
第1讲 异常和中断的基本概念 - 3
08:01
17
第2讲 异常和中断的基本处理过程
05:01
18
第3讲 异常的分类
03:36
19
第4讲 故障类异常及举例
09:21
20
第5讲 陷阱类和终止类异常 - 1
06:04
21
第5讲 陷阱类和终止类异常 - 3
06:06
22
第6讲 中断的概念
06:51
23
第7讲 异常/中断的响应过程
09:06
24
第三周引言
01:02
25
第1讲 x86实地址模式下异常/中断处理 - 1
05:58
26
第1讲 x86实地址模式下异常/中断处理 - 3
05:58
27
第2讲 x86保护模式下异常/中断处理
07:30
28
第3讲 IA-32中异常/中断响应过程
09:04
29
第4讲 IA-32中异常/中断返回过程
04:55
30
第四周引言
01:13
31
第1讲 Linux中对IDT的初始化
08:15
32
第2讲 Linux异常处理举例 - 1
08:58
33
第2讲 Linux异常处理举例 - 3
08:57
34
第3讲 IA-32/Linux对中断的处理 - 1
08:14
35
第3讲 IA-32/Linux对中断的处理 - 3
08:15
36
第4讲 IA-32/Linux的系统调用处理
08:19
37
第5讲 软中断指令int 0x80的执行过程
09:49
38
第五周引言
01:38
39
第1讲 I/O子系统概述
06:18
40
第2讲 用户I/O软件与系统调用 - 1
05:45
41
第2讲 用户I/O软件与系统调用 - 3
05:43
42
第3讲 文件的基本概念
08:26
43
第4讲 头文件stdio.h内容理解 - 1
06:47
44
第4讲 头文件stdio.h内容理解 - 3
06:45
45
第4讲 头文件stdio.h内容理解
04:02
46
第4讲 头文件stdio.h内容理解
09:51
47
第5讲 文件操作举例
05:45
48
第六周引言
01:55
49
第1讲 系统总线及互连概述
08:46
50
第2讲 总线的基本概念和性能指标
09:45
51
第3讲 三种系统总线及系统互连 - 1
07:10
52
第3讲 三种系统总线及系统互连 - 3
07:14
53
第4讲 外设和外设控制器 - 1
08:00
54
第4讲 外设和外设控制器 - 3
07:57
55
第七周引言
01:28
56
第1讲 程序查询方式 - 1
09:09
57
第1讲 程序查询方式 - 3
09:12
58
第2讲 中断I/O方式 - 1
05:38
59
第2讲 中断I/O方式 - 3
05:41
60
第3讲 中断处理过程
08:36
61
第4讲 中断屏蔽和多重中断
06:58
62
第5讲 程序查询和中断方式的比较 - 1
07:29
63
第5讲 程序查询和中断方式的比较 - 3
07:30
64
第6讲 DMA方式 - 1
05:23
65
第6讲 DMA方式 - 3
05:27
66
第7讲 内核空间I/O软件 - 1
07:26
67
第7讲 内核空间I/O软件 - 3
07:26
相关视频
03:13
孔子有句名言:“君子周而不比,小人比而不周”,周和比啥意思?
轻知识
1年前
4367观看
01:40
猜字谜,一人在山边,人人说是仙,是仙又不是仙,孔子猜三年啊
轻知识
1年前
2149观看
01:34
“述而不作,信而好古”,是孔子谦虚了吗?
轻知识
1年前
4884观看
03:27
为什么说《孟子》是观其发越呢?
轻知识
1年前
6147观看
04:28
孟子是如何理解“不孝”二字的?
轻知识
1年前
2312观看
00:20
荀子还在想善恶呢,孟子已经想到物种上了 (cr
轻知识
11月前
1949观看
05:35
孟子究竟牛在哪儿?
轻知识
1年前
4261观看
04:09
为什么“民”这个字在《孟子》中出现了209次?
轻知识
1年前
5968观看
03:46
孟子为什么说言不必信,行不必果?
轻知识
1年前
1398观看
04:03
“男女授受不亲”,后半句才是重点,别再误会孟子了!
轻知识
2月前
3054观看
05:30
兼爱 非攻 到底是什么意思呢,墨子 - 3
轻知识
1年前
6554观看
03:53
《中庸》的五达道说的是什么?
轻知识
1年前
1650观看
04:12
第4集 韩非子-存韩
轻知识
1年前
6106观看
01:51
孔子:有子路这样的学生是我的福气
6月前
1520观看
04:00
真实的孔子,到底是怎样的?
轻知识
11月前
1748观看
03:34
孔子73孟子84,生命最重要只有一件事
轻知识
7月前
1899观看